display

package
v1.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: Sep 1, 2023 License: Apache-2.0 Imports: 9 Imported by: 0

Documentation

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

func NewTagStatusHintPrinter added in v1.0.0

func NewTagStatusHintPrinter(target oras.Target, refPrefix string) oras.Target

NewTagStatusHintPrinter creates a wrapper type for printing tag status and hint.

func NewTagStatusPrinter added in v1.0.0

func NewTagStatusPrinter(target oras.Target) oras.Target

NewTagStatusPrinter creates a wrapper type for printing tag status.

func Print

func Print(a ...any) error

Print objects to display concurrent-safely

func PrintStatus added in v0.14.0

func PrintStatus(desc ocispec.Descriptor, status string, verbose bool) error

PrintStatus prints transfer status.

func PrintSuccessorStatus added in v0.14.0

func PrintSuccessorStatus(ctx context.Context, desc ocispec.Descriptor, status string, fetcher content.Fetcher, committed *sync.Map, verbose bool) error

PrintSuccessorStatus prints transfer status of successors.

func ShortDigest

func ShortDigest(desc ocispec.Descriptor) (digestString string)

ShortDigest converts the digest of the descriptor to a short form for displaying.

func StatusPrinter added in v0.14.0

func StatusPrinter(status string, verbose bool) func(context.Context, ocispec.Descriptor) error

StatusPrinter returns a tracking function for transfer status.

Types

This section is empty.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L